Job Description

  • Manage all aspects of commercial interior construction projects, including planning, execution, and closeout.
  • Coordinate with clients, architects, and subcontractors to ensure project requirements are met.
  • Prepare and manage project schedules to ensure timely delivery.
  • Monitor and control project budgets, addressing any variances as necessary.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and industry standards.
  • Conduct regular site visits to oversee progress and resolve any on-site issues.
  • Maintain clear and consistent communication with stakeholders thro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Identify and mitigate potential risks to ensure project success.
